The Health Research Board invites tenders by open competition to write review on placed-based and other geographically defined responses to drug-related threats in communities. As in other field in population health, responses to health and social problems associated with drug use should involve identification and detailed description of the problem, selecting and then implementing, monitoring and evaluating these interventions. A key element in successive Irish drugs strategies has been the successful coordination of non-governmental and state actors and both community and regional level. Action 4.1.39 of the Strategy requires the Department of Health to: Support and promote community participation in all local, regional and national structures. This integrative review will examine the international evidence on geographically defined interventions in prevention, harm reduction, treatment and public safety. The approach will be shaped by the EMCDDA's Action Framework for developing and implementing responses to drug problems, which involves the following steps: • identifying the nature of the problems to be addressed; • selecting potentially effective interventions to tackle these problems; and • implementing, monitoring and evaluating the impact of these interventions.
